Abstract

Accumulation of oil droplets in previtellogenic oocytes of Japanese eel, Anguilla japonica, could be induced in vitro. Co-treatment with very low-density lipoprotein (VLDL) and 11-ketotestosterone (11-KT) resulted in significant oil droplet accumulation. It is therefore suggested that lipids in oil droplets originate, at least in part, from VLDL, and that 11-KT plays an important role in their transfer and/or accumulation into oocytes.
